If your tires are threadbare, worn or damaged, it’s time to replace them. Air pressure increases or decreases by 1psi to 2psi for every 10° temperature change. When it is hot, the value increases between 4 and 6 psi. A good estimate is for every 10° fluctuation in air temperature, vehicle tire pressure will adjust by about 1 psi. So if outside air temperature decreases 30° from your last tire pressure adjustment, expect tire pressure to drop about 3 psi.
